Output 68f8327ece3925670ebc055eec29b40b4a002f85cc491ed4c9b63b2a67268923:2

value
606880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21ce1dc2809079fbbb8be478ae4b17405a5d4c2 OP_EQUAL
address
3PmC3jyMqwUVvyfZpUcQwysYbcutPAuZCA
transaction
68f8327ece3925670ebc055eec29b40b4a002f85cc491ed4c9b63b2a67268923
confirmations
433181
spent
true